COVID-19 Advice

The club has received advice from Probus South Pacific on dealing with COVID-19.  Some advice from that communication is provided below.

  • Follow the advice given by your healthcare provider, your national and local public health authority on how to protect yourself and others from COVID-19.
  • Any member or guest who has contracted COVID-19 should not attend a Probus meeting or activity until medical clearance has been provided. 
  • Any member or guest returning to Australia and/or New Zealand should not attend any Probus meetings or activities for a period of 14 days from their return date.
  • Any member or guest who has had any contact with a known positive case of COVID-19 or a person who is under quarantine or self-isolation awaiting confirmation testing, should not attend any Probus meetings or activities for at least 14 days after the contact was made or a medical clearance is given.
  • If a member or guest has any fever, cough, flu-like symptoms or is feeling unwell, they should not attend any Probus meetings or activities.
  • Members or guests that have an underlying medical condition like cardiovascular disease, respiratory condition, or diabetes, should avoid crowded areas or places where they could interact with people who are sick.
